/*checkpoint_spawner- Custom entity for spawning a new point_checkpoint with spawn fx
	This entity only triggers when survival mode is active.
	Entity supports all the keyvalues that point_checkpoint does

	Installation:-
	- Place in scripts/maps
	- Add
	map_script checkpoint_spawner
	to your map cfg
	OR
	- Add
	#include "checkpoint_spawner"
	to your main map script header
	OR
	- Create a trigger_script with these keys set in your map:
	"classname" "trigger_script"
	"m_iszScriptFile" "checkpoint_spawner"

	Keys (these are optional):-
	"sprite" "sprites/path/to/sprite.spr"	- customise the sprite for the spawn fx
	"model" "models/path/to/model.mdl"		- customise the checkpoint model
	"startsound" "path/to/sound.wav"		- customise spawning start sound fx
	"endsound" "path/to/sound.wav"			- customise spawning end sound fx
- Outerbeast 
*/
